Young Years of the Pope

In the small village of Marktl-am-Inn on the eve of Easter, the family of the gendarme was born on April 16, 1927, Josef Alois Ratzinger - this is the real name that Benedict XVI had. He was the youngest child in the family. When the child was five years old, the family moved to the city of Aushau, which is located in the picturesque Alpine mountains. At the age of 10, Josef was a pupil of the classical gymnasium in the city of Traunstein. This school he chose his father, because he was one of the supporters of National Socialism. At the age of fourteen, Josef enters the ranks of the fascist organization Hitler Youth. Many historians argue that joining the fascist organization at that time was an indispensable condition for all boys who reached this age.

Youth years

The activities of Josef Alois Ratzinger as a minister of the church begins in 1939, at that time he becomes a pupil of the pre-Seminary. During the Second World War, he happened to get into the youth part of the anti-aircraft defense as an assistant. He studied in the city of Munich at the Gymnasium Maximilian. At the age of 17, Josef was enrolled in the Austrian region. This moment in the biography of Pope Benedict XVI is not very fond of remembering. Service in the army did not suit him, and in 1945 he deserted. These were difficult years for the young man, having fled the army, he returned to the city of Traunstein. At the time, the headquarters of the American army was stationed in his parents' house. Joseph Ratzinger was arrested, and then sent to a prison camp. A few months later, he was released.

In 1946-1951, Josef Ratzinger received a higher education in the Theological Institute for the specialization "Theology and Philosophy". In 1951, Benedict 16, a film about which was filmed not so long ago, received a holy order. In the Cathedral of Freising, the priests of Joseph Ratzinger were initiated by Cardinal Michael Faulhaber, who was archbishop. Then in 1953, Josef Ratzinger wrote a work on theology at the University of Munich. As a result of this work, he entered the history of Germany as the best theologian of the country.

Education

The activities carried out by Benedict XVI testify to the fact that he is a highly educated person. He speaks several languages well: German, English, Italian, Spanish, Ancient Greek and Hebrew. The Pope also authored numerous works: "Truth and Tolerance", "God and Peace" and others. He is the author of the book "Introduction to Christianity", which became an international bestseller.

Pope is distinguished by the conservatism of views and thinking. He condemns homosexual relationships, same-sex marriages, divorce, and cloning. Among other things, he is an opponent of feminism. He believes that feminism undermines the foundations of marriage and family, as well as the differences between God and the stronger sex and the weak. Conservative views can be read in his books. In them he considers the conservative course of the formation of the Church, he is also dissatisfied with the mixture of different cultures that take place in some Western countries, he believes that modern culture is contrary to religion and morality.
